Jewel Tells Jess To "Be Authentic"


Recording superstar, Jewel, who has recently been welcomed into the Country industry on the heels of her first Country hit, "Stronger Woman" has some advice for newcomer Jessica Simpson. Jessica is of course, no stranger to the music world, but is now making her first attempt at success in Nashville. Jewel tells People magazine that Country fans "have an excellent authenticity meter" and that they can "spot a bull - a mile away." She feels that as long as Jessica can stay true to herself and be authentic, she'll have no problem finding success in Country. Jessica's first Country album will be released in September and features all but 3 songs that were written, or co-written by Jessica herself. The album's first Single, "Come On Over" is currently climbing the charts where it just broke into the top 25!
